Crack'd synopsis

Trace Morgan's mother is dead. Trace will do whatever it takes to forget and fill the void. Through Space Exploration, Jack Daniels, and the dreaded 'Emotional Overload', she journeys through the art of letting go, always dancing on the knife between comedy and tragedy.

Praise for Crack'd

Catherine Montgomery's Crack'd is bare-boned, personal, fiercely unique, and just a tad bit dangerous. CRACK'd, with its high energy and raw, emotional display is an assault on all fronts, proving itself to be a beautiful example of the powers of live theatre. Matt Roberson (NY Theatre.com)

Think Heath Ledger's Joker in a tiara...Montgomery is a virtual force of nature onstage.
Joff Schmidt (CBC Winnipeg)

Watching it is like grabbing the end of that electrical wire with a short. You just can’t let go. It won’t let you. It’s highly charged...And it’s funny. Very funny and strangely touching.
Sharon Pollock (CBC)
